The first of these is Cancer Research UK, Nearly everybody knows someone, or has been personally affected by cancer. Cancer Research UK is one of the world's premier organisations in the fight against cancer, supporting doctors, nurses and scientists through research, providing information and education to the public and developing public policy and strategy for beating cancer.
The second cause is The Lullaby Trust, a charity focused on saving the lives of babies and young children. Every week about 3 babies a week die from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(SIDS) and The Lullaby Trust is dedicated to reducing this number to zero. The loss of a child is the most painful thing for a parent to endure and Barbara wanted to ensure that nobody else had to go through the loss of a child to SIDS. Research, education and support for bereaved families are the core of the Lullaby Trust's work.
